ATEM 1 M/E Production Switcher Questions
Hello all,
I had a few questions regarding the new Black Magic Design ATEM 1 M/E Production Switcher. I read the review that Bob Zelin posted earlier this summer and the unit does seem quite impressive. The low cost combined with the feature set is sure to make it a front runner. I do have a few concerns though.
First, the inability to scale different HD formats requiring all input formats be the same. Quite often I have to mix various HD sources from a variety of different devices and the ability to “mix and match” would be priceless. Is this a limitation of the hardware or is it a feature that could be later added via software update?
Secondly, I question the limited set of supported HD formats and frame rates. 1080i50, 1080i59.94, 720p50, 720p59.94 covers but a few of the HD signals I would need an HD production switcher to support. I know 1080PsF frame rates are not normal for studio cameras to output but the capability to handle 1080PsF23.98, 1080PsF24, 1080PsF25, 1080PsF29.97, 1080PsF30, 1080p23.98, 1080p24, 1080p25, 1080p29.97 would be absolutely necessary. Again, could these formats be added via update or are they limitations of the hardware itself?
